Questions & Answers

Q: What is an infinite geometric series?

An infinite geometric series is a sum of terms that have a common ratio and continue infinitely.

Q: How can the concept of infinite geometric series be taught more effectively?

By using a relatable story, like the one with Oreo cookies, students can understand the idea of adding infinite terms to reach a finite value.

Q: What is the common ratio in the example given?

The common ratio is 1/2, as each term is obtained by multiplying the previous term by 1/2.

Q: Why is breaking down the number one into infinite pieces a more intuitive approach?

Breaking down the number one into smaller and smaller fractions shows that even with infinitely many terms, the sum can still be equal to one, which is more believable and easier to understand.
